BOGOTA (Reuters) - Colombian troops killed 33 FARC rebels on Wednesday in an oil-producing region close to the border with Venezuela, the government said, in one of the harshest blows against the drug-funded group in more than a year. Ground troops supported by air strikes attacked fighters from the Revolutionary Armed Forces of Colombia who were resting in the plains region of the northern Arauca province, Defense Minister Juan Carlos Pinzon said. The FARC killed 11 soldiers close by just days earlier. ...
